Flyback Controller, Current Control, UC18/UC28/UC38 Series, Texas Instruments
The isolated-flyback power supply controller provides Constant-Voltage (CV) and Constant-Current (CC) output regulation to improve transient response to large load steps. Primary-Side Regulation (PSR) eliminates the need for an Optocoupler.
